Text For Citation: 01 Item/Group: 002A Hazard: CHEMNEP

29 CFR 1910.119(d)(3)(i)(B): Process safety information pertaining to the equipment in the process did not include accurate Piping and Instrument Diagrams (P&ID'S) and did not represent equipment that was existing and was part of the process: a)On or about 11/30/2011, Ammonia Unload Area: Valve A-V12WA noted on P&ID sheet 1 of 3 was not present on the system. b)On or about 11/30/11, Ammonia Unload Area: Valve A-V2 was chain locked open, which is not designated on to be chain locked on P&ID sheet 1 of 3. c)On or about 11/30/11, Ammonia Unload Area: A plugged 2 inch T located prior to the bulk storage tanks was removed, but was still present on P&ID sheet 1 of 3. Abatement certification must be submitted for this item.
